Lacking EPA Waiver For Truck Fleet Rule, CARB Boosts Outreach On ZEVs

January 31, 2025
California air board officials, after failing to obtain a Clean Air Act preemption waiver to implement most of their zero-emission truck fleet regulation, are planning to ramp up education about available zero-emission models while also bolstering outreach to state and local government fleets that remain subject to the rules. “We’re not moving forward on the drayage or high-priority fleets at the moment, but state and local governments -- that part of the regulation is still in effect,” Annmarie Rodgers, chief...
